Monday marks the August 4 Civic Holiday, and for the luckier among us, that means a long weekend. It also means that access to certain services and businesses may out of the norm. In particular, all banks, government services, and libraries will be closed.

That being said, most shopping centres, grocery stores, and pharmacies will remain open, and most major attractions will be open to the public as well, so there will be plenty of options for weekend entertainment. In any case, it's always a good idea to check with individual stores and attractions for their hours.


The City of Toronto is also advising that the August Civic Holiday is not a designated fireworks day, so those who wish to set off fireworks on their properties are required to obtain a permit. More information can be found on the City’s website.

What's Closed On Monday, August 4, 2025

  • Banks
  • Government offices and services
  • Libraries
  • Post offices and mail delivery services
  • St. Lawrence Market
  • Community centres and indoor pools
